At a July 18, 2025 special meeting, the Winner School District 59-2 Board of Education unanimously approved the agenda and adjourned at 12:53 after an executive session; two members were recorded absent.

The Winner School District 59-2 Board of Education unanimously approved the special meeting agenda July 18, 2025. Board member Lynnelle Anderson moved to approve the agenda, Rusty Blare seconded, and the motion carried 5-0, according to the published minutes. The minutes record no public input for the meeting.

The minutes list five board members as present (President Mike Calhoon, Rusty Blare, Lynnelle Anderson, Corey Audiss and Scott Meiners) and two absent (Steve Kubik and Julie Manke). Superintendent Halverson and Business Manager Laura Root were recorded as attending. After an executive session, President Calhoon declared the session over at 12:53 and a motion to adjourn made by Scott Meiners, seconded by Rusty Blare carried 5-0.
